Linux Experience

I've been a Linux user and enthusiast (on and off) since 1999. I started first with Mandrake (now known as Mandriva), then RedHat and SUSE. Then I went on a "hiatus" for a few years came back in 2004 starting off on Fedora Core 3 and after that, Ubuntu and Kubuntu Hoary and have upgraded to every new version since. I have also used Debian (both "Unstable" -a/k/a: "sid" and Testing) ) and Fedora in recent times.

This all just reinforces what a great distribution (K)Ubuntu is. Although the geek in me likes to toy around, so I'll probably end up adding something later to the mix. Regardless, I can't see myself abandoning Ubuntu/Kubuntu. There is too much going for it. Frankly one of the best things is the unbeatable community. They are great.

I'm not a coder or programmer, but I enjoy answering new users' questions and try to help out when I can in the forums and on the mailing lists (and a bit less often on the IRC channels).

I have also begun dabbling in compiling Linux software from source code and building Debian (Ubuntu) packages (allthough I admit to "cheating" with "CheckInstall" Wink ;) ).

As of this writing (28 May 2007) I'm running Feisty (with Ubuntu, Kubuntu and Xubuntu desktops installed). I spend most of my time in either KDE and GNOME. I can't decide which of the two I like better, so I decided not to decide. Wink ;-) I would say that I do generally lean toward KDE. I also dual-boot with Windows Vista Ultimate (upgraded from XP in February 2007) because well...there are a few things that Windows still does better and I actually hold no ill will toward the OS. It's pretty good actually (shh..keep that on the DL. It goes against the grain of a lot of Linux people)..

I've never used an Operating System that I didn't (dis)like. Smile :)

In any event, the geek in me likes the flexibility you get with Linux. I spent more of my computer time in Linux than Windows.
